Understanding Normal Age-Related GI Changes
While some might assume major digestive problems are a natural part of aging, most healthy older individuals maintain good GI function. The effects of age are often gradual and subtle. True functional decline is more often a result of interacting factors like diet, medication, and inactivity, rather than aging alone. Understanding these normal physiological shifts is the first step toward differentiating them from actual disease and taking proactive steps to stay healthy.
The Natural Slowdown of the Digestive System
One of the most widely recognized normal changes is the overall slowing of gastrointestinal motility. This refers to the muscle contractions, known as peristalsis, that move food through the digestive tract.
- Esophageal changes: A condition once controversially referred to as "presbyesophagus" describes weaker, less coordinated contractions in the esophagus with age, potentially causing slower food transit. For most, this is not clinically significant, but it can increase the risk of issues like heartburn.
- Stomach motility: Some studies indicate a delay in the emptying rate of the stomach. While this is often minor, it can contribute to a feeling of early satiety or fullness, which may lead to reduced appetite.
- Large intestine motility: A slight slowing in the movement of contents through the large intestine is a recognized normal change. This contributes to constipation, which is often exacerbated by other factors prevalent in older age, such as lower fluid intake, reduced activity, and medication side effects.
The Stomach: Reduced Acid and Nutrient Absorption
Another significant physiological change involves the stomach's production of hydrochloric acid (HCl), a condition called hypochlorhydria.
- Decreased HCl secretion: Numerous studies show that HCl secretion naturally declines with age, with some reporting that over 30% of older adults suffer from atrophic gastritis, a condition with little to no acid production.
- Impact on nutrient absorption: Reduced stomach acid affects the absorption of essential nutrients, including iron, calcium, and especially vitamin B12. This can contribute to common problems like anemia and osteoporosis.
- Risk of bacterial overgrowth: Low stomach acid also removes a natural defense against harmful bacteria, increasing the risk of small intestinal bacterial overgrowth (SIBO).
A Different Microbial World: Shifts in the Gut Microbiome
Our gut microbiome, the community of microorganisms living in our intestines, shifts as we age. This is considered a normal age-related change.
- Reduced diversity: Older adults tend to have less diversity in their gut bacteria compared to younger individuals.
- Shift in balance: This shift often involves a decrease in beneficial bacteria, which has been linked to lower immune function and increased inflammation.
Other Common Changes with Age
Beyond motility and acid, other parts of the GI system also show normal age-related changes:
- Oral cavity: Reduced saliva production, or xerostomia, is common due to medication side effects and can affect chewing and swallowing.
- Rectal changes: The rectum may enlarge slightly, and there may be a modest decrease in the contractions that signal a bowel movement. Rectal sensation can also be reduced.
Differentiating Normal Changes from Disease
It is crucial to recognize that while these physiological changes occur with age, most acute or bothersome GI symptoms are due to other factors.
| Feature | Normal Aging Changes | Disease-Related Symptoms |
|---|---|---|
| Constipation | Mild, infrequent. Often manageable with diet/exercise. | Persistent, severe, or accompanied by pain, blood, or significant change in bowel habits. |
| Heartburn/Reflux | Occasional, milder episodes. | Frequent, severe heartburn, or atypical symptoms like dysphagia (difficulty swallowing). |
| Abdominal Pain | Non-specific discomfort or bloating from slowed motility. | Severe, acute, or persistent abdominal pain that may indicate more serious conditions like diverticulitis or ulcers. |
| Appetite | A gradual decrease in hunger signals. | A sudden, drastic loss of appetite or significant weight loss. |
| Nutrient Deficiencies | Mild deficiencies (B12, iron, calcium) due to hypochlorhydria. | Severe, unexplained malnutrition despite adequate dietary intake, suggesting malabsorption disorders. |
Management Strategies for Age-Related GI Changes
While some changes are unavoidable, proactive strategies can effectively manage symptoms and promote digestive health:
- Increase Fiber Intake: Slowly increase dietary fiber from fruits, vegetables, whole grains, and legumes to promote regular bowel movements. Avoid adding too much fiber too quickly, as this can cause gas and bloating.
- Stay Hydrated: Drink plenty of water throughout the day. Water is essential for softening stool and aiding digestion, especially with a higher fiber intake.
- Regular Exercise: Physical activity helps stimulate the muscles of the digestive tract, promoting better motility and regularity.
- Eat Smaller, More Frequent Meals: Lighter meals are easier for a slower digestive system to process, reducing the risk of bloating and reflux.
- Review Medications: Discuss with a doctor or pharmacist how current medications might be affecting digestion. Some drugs can cause constipation, while others might interact with nutrient absorption.
- Sit Up After Eating: Avoid lying down right after meals to help prevent acid reflux, especially if the lower esophageal sphincter has become more lax with age.
